**Capacity note — Vellastra dispatch simulator.** For the eng sync: simulating the 40-car Marrowgate tower at 10x speed saturates one worker at roughly 9k rider events/sec, so we'll shard by bank rather than by floor. Memory stays flat if the event ring is sized correctly. The knobs we propose locking in are these.

tuning table, hahof-tafop:
RATE_LIMITS = {
    "ulaix": 10,
    "wenath": 1,
}

Hi Priya,

Handover notes on TwigSweep, the stale-branch cleanup bot, for the sync. It's stable, but the dry-run flag was left on after last week's incident — flip it back only after the protected-branch list is verified. One pending alert about archive tags needs triage. If anything looks destructive, halt it and write to the maintainers directly.

escalation mailbox, kaweg-kahif: druwyn.sordor@nelvroworks.corp

Hey Priva,

Quick heads-up before Friday's DR drill for the Inkmill markdown pipeline: we'll restore the renderer config from the cold backup, so you'll need the escrow credentials handy. Grab a coffee first — the restore takes a while. For the sealed vault copy, the recovery passphrase is below.

recovery phrase for kahop-kahap: istys-novdor-joreth-silir-eliys